Garden Wedding Ceremonies are for a period of one and one half hours. A one-hour rehearsal by appointment is included in the rental fee. Wedding parties are welcome to use the grounds for wedding photos during the rental period.
Wedding ceremony rehearsals are by appointment only and typically take place the day before the ceremony. Contact the Function Rental Coordinator to schedule an appointment. Due to our summer concert series, Friday rehearsals in July and August must conclude before 5:00 pm. The Museum strongly advises that the Justice of the Peace, Minister, Rabbi, or other Clergy are present at the rehearsal to ensure an organized and professional format. A function rental staff member will be present during your rehearsal.
Single Tent Receptions
Terrace Garden Receptions include four hours of reception time and an additional two hours for set up and one hour for clean up. They accommodate approximately 75 guests. The rental fee includes the use of the tent, indoor kitchen facilities for caterers, restrooms, and a dressing room on the terrace level. Ceremonies may take place during the four-hour reception period for no additional charge. The client or caterer must rent tables, chairs and all other equipment required for the event.
Double Tent Receptions
Double tent rental includes all the benefits of the above, two tents with sidewalls and a connector canopy that creates two outdoor spaces. The Double Tent accommodates up to 200 guests. The R-J-D coordinates the installation of the second tent. The client or caterer must rent tables, chairs and all other equipment required for the event.
Rehearsal dinners include three and one half hours of reception time and an additional two hours for set up and one hour for clean up, included in rental. They accommodate up to approximately 75 guests. The rental fee includes the use of the tent, indoor kitchen facilities for caterers, and restrooms. The client or caterer must rent tables, chairs and all other equipment required for the event.
Photo Session Rentals are for one hour. In the event of inclement weather you are welcome to use the museum’s front parlors and staircase for photos (12 persons allowed inside the museum for indoor photos). Due to the artifacts in the Museum and our historic gardens all children in the wedding party must be chaperoned at all times.
